Energy avalanches in a rice-pile model
Luís A. Nunes Amaral and
Kent Bækgaard Lauritsen
Physica A: Statistical Mechanics and its Applications, 1996, vol. 231, issue 4, 608-614
Abstract:
We investigate a one-dimensional rice-pile model. We show that the distribution of dissipated potential energy decays as a power law with an exponent α = 1.53. The system thus provides a one-dimensional example of self-organized criticality. Different driving conditions are examined in order to allow for comparisons with experiments.
